About the Role
We're looking for a Senior Salesforce Developer who can own the technical delivery of complex implementations end-to-end. You'll be the person who turns architecture decisions into working, production-grade Salesforce solutions — writing clean Apex, designing robust data models, and building integrations that hold up over time. You'll work closely with architects, admins, and US clients, so the ability to translate technical decisions into plain language is essential. This role exists because we need developers who can lead the build without needing to be supervised on every decision.
What You'll Do
· Build and deliver Salesforce solutions across Sales Cloud, Service Cloud, and Experience Cloud engagements with US clients.
· Write production-grade Apex classes, triggers, and LWC components that follow best practices and pass code review without revision cycles.
· Design and implement data models, validation rules, automation (Flow, Process Builder), and integration patterns.
· Build and maintain integrations between Salesforce and third-party systems (HubSpot, ChurnZero, Maxio, Gong, and others) via REST/SOAP APIs and middleware.
· Conduct code reviews, enforce Salesforce governor limits, and maintain a clean, well-documented org.
· Work directly with architects to translate solution designs into working builds, flagging technical risks early.
· Participate in technical discovery sessions with US client stakeholders, asking the right questions to de-risk the build.
· Write and maintain technical documentation: data dictionaries, integration specs, deployment runbooks, and change logs.
· Deploy changes through a disciplined sandbox-to-production process using version control and change sets or SFDX.
· Support QA by writing test classes with meaningful coverage and debugging issues quickly in production.
What You Bring
· 5+ years of hands-on Salesforce development experience in a consulting, systems integrator, or professional services environment.
· Strong Apex development skills: you write clean, testable, governor-limit-aware code and can debug complex issues independently.
· Solid LWC (Lightning Web Components) experience: you can build functional, well-structured components without starting from scratch on every project.
· Deep understanding of Salesforce data modeling, object relationships, and the implications of schema decisions on performance and scalability.
· Integration experience: you have built REST and SOAP integrations, understand OAuth flows, and know how to handle error states gracefully.
· Fluent, professional English, both written and spoken. You can run a technical discussion with a US client, write clear technical documentation, and communicate blockers clearly.
· Comfortable working across the full SDLC in a consulting context: discovery, build, test, deploy, and handoff.
· Self-directed and accountable. You push work forward without needing daily check-ins and raise issues before they become escalations.
· Familiar with Salesforce DX, version control (Git), and sandbox management.
